none
Datei Drag & Drop einer Fremdanwendung RRS feed

  • Frage

  • Anforderung: eine Fremdapplikation bietet die Möglichkeit Dateien per Drag & Drop zu archivieren. Für ein Kundenprojekt soll dies automatisiert werden. Leider bietet die Anwendung keine Schnittstelle oder API an um dies zu lösen. Daher meine letzte Hoffnung, die zu archivierenden Daten per "simulierten" Drop an die Anwendung zu übergeben.
    Auch nach langer Recherche habe ich diesbezüglich jedoch keinen Ansatz gefunden. Ich vermute, dass dies nur direkt über die Windows-API bzw. OLE32 möglich ist. Hat jemand einen Tipp für mich oder weiterführende Links?
    Vielen Dank!
    Tobias
    Mittwoch, 7. Oktober 2009 14:26

Antworten

  • Hallo TobiasF,
    es gibt neuerdings das UI Automation Framework von Microsoft, u.a. für automatisierte Oberflächentests. Vielleicht wäre das ein Ansatz.


    Gruß
    Chris

    _______________________________________________

    If this post was helpful, vote for it. If it solves the problem please mark it as answer.
    Donnerstag, 8. Oktober 2009 07:32

Alle Antworten

  • Hallo TobiasF,
    es gibt neuerdings das UI Automation Framework von Microsoft, u.a. für automatisierte Oberflächentests. Vielleicht wäre das ein Ansatz.


    Gruß
    Chris

    _______________________________________________

    If this post was helpful, vote for it. If it solves the problem please mark it as answer.
    Donnerstag, 8. Oktober 2009 07:32
  • Hallo Chris,

    vielen Dank für den Tipp - werde ich mir gleich ansehen und das Ergebnis posten!

    Gruß,
    Tobias
    Donnerstag, 8. Oktober 2009 07:42
  • Hallo Tobias,

    Hat Dir die Antwort geholfen?

    Grüße,
    Robert

    Sonntag, 18. Oktober 2009 14:45
    Moderator
  • Hallo Robert,

    ja - bestens. Mit dem UIAutomation-Framework konnte ich die Anforderungen umsetzen.

    Grüsse,
    Tobias
    Montag, 19. Oktober 2009 07:30